目的:研究随机点立体图检测60例正常人立体融合功能的作用,方法:采用随机点同视机立体图(R.DSS,)检测60例10-29岁正常人融合范围,以立体感消失或出现作为判断融合破裂点的标志;计算内外融合比值。结果:①应用R.D.S.S测定融合范围:最大为800组,-94-+243,最小为60组,-7.4~十17,0,平均范围-8.3±0.7-+20.9±2.7,①各级内融合均数比较:800-200组与100-60组比较,差异均有显著性意义(P<0.05)内外融合比值为2.7-2.3:1,结论:①Ⅱ纵融合与Ⅲ级融合两者的概念不同、内涵不同。②应用R.DS.S测定融合范围本质上就是测定Panums’融合区。③立体视锐度越大,融合范围越大,④提出假说:Panum’s融合区不仅包括静态而且还包括动态,这对于拓宽五作融合功能研究的视野提供了较重要的理论依据。
Objective: To study the effect of random stereoscopic images on the detection of stereotactic function of 60 normal subjects. Methods: The fusion range of 60 normal people aged 10-29 years was detected by random point stereoscopic images (R. DSS) As a marker to determine the point of fusion fusion; calculation of internal and external fusion ratio. Results: ①Application of R. D. S. S, the fusion range was determined: the maximum was 800, -94- + 243, the minimum was 60, -7.4 ~ 10 17,0, the average range-8.3 ± 0.7- + 20.9 ± 2.7, Comparison of mean: 800-200 group and 100-60 group, the difference was significant (P <0.05), the internal and external fusion ratio was 2.7-2.3: 1, Conclusion: ① Ⅱ vertical fusion and Ⅲ grade The concept of integration of the two different, different connotations. ② application of R. DS. The determination of the fusion range by S is essentially the determination of the Panums’ fusion region. (3) The greater the stereopsis acuity is, the larger the fusion range is. (4) The hypothesis is put forward that Panum’s fusion zone includes not only static but also dynamic, which provides more important theoretical basis for broadening the field of vision for the study of fusion function.
